'No director wanted to work with me!' Natalie Portman reveals how her career was nearly ruined by the Star Wars prequels


She starred as Queen Amidala in the three Star Wars prequels.


And while the franchise was a blockbuster sensation, Natalie Portman says the role nearly ruined her career.


In an interview with New York magazine, the 33-year-old revealed how after the performance 'everyone thought I was a horrible actress' making it nearly impossible to find another part since 'no director wanted to work with me.'


Natalie made the disclosure in an article paying tribute to late director Mike Nichols, who she first collaborated with on the play Seagull in 2001 and later in the 2004 film Closer.


'Star Wars had come out around the time of Seagull and everyone thought I was a horrible actress,' she admitted.


'I was in the biggest-grossing movie of the decade, and no director wanted to work with me. Mike wrote a letter to Anthony Minghella and said, "Put her in Cold Mountain, I vouch for her."'


The actress landed the supporting role in the Nicole Kidman film which she believes led to a series of other crucial performances.


'And then Anthony passed me on to Tom Tykwer, who passed me on to the Wachowskis,' she added of Paris, Je T'aime director Tykwer, and V For Vendetta writers Andy and Lana Wachowski.


Natalie wound up winning an Oscar for Best Actress for the 2010 film Black Swan.
